Windows下端口被占据

2019-03-23 11:03栏目:IT操作系统

3.3 查看哪个进度或程序占用了端口

  tasklist|findstr "2860"

 

  得到  java.exe

在服务端安装Skyline的TerraGate软件的时候,大家大概会境遇过这样的题材,“TerraGate软件安装后,无法运营”,很多时候,那些标题是因为TerraGate设
置的端口号已经被占据造成的。
那正是说,怎样查看哪些端口号已经被占用了吗?
1.初叶---->运维---->cmd,或许是window 本田UR-V组合键,调出命令窗口;
2.输入指令:netstat -ano,列出装有端口的情形。在列表中我们观看被占据的端口,比如是49157,首先找到它。
诸多时候,大家履行到这里就能够了,间接选拔一个没有被私吞的端口号设置给TerraGate即可;

如:查询占用了8080端口的过程:netstat -ano|findstr "8080"

图片 1

3. 解决方案

3.翻看被侵吞端口对应的PID,输入指令:netstat -aon|findstr "49157",回车,记下最后1位数字,即PID,那里是2720;
4.后续输入tasklist|findstr "2720",回车,查看是哪个进度只怕程序占用了2720端口,结果是:svchost.exe;
5.依旧是大家打开任务管理器,切换成进度选项卡,在PID一列查看2720对应的历程是谁,就算看不到PID这一列,则大家点击查看--->选拔列,将PID(进程标示
符)前面包车型大巴勾打上,点击明确;
7.那样我们就看出了PID这一列标识,看一下2720对应的历程是什么人,借使没有,我们把下部的显得全部用户的进度前边的勾打上,就能够看出了,影象名称是
svchost.exe,描述是,Windows的主过程,与地点命令查看的完全一致;
8.收尾该进度:在任务管理器中当选该进度点击”结束进程“按钮,可能是在cmd的吩咐窗口中输入:taskkill /f Tencentdl.exe。

当你在用tomcat宣布程序时,平常会境遇端口被占用的情形,我们想精晓是哪个程序或进程占用了端口,能够用该命令 netstat –ano|findstr “钦命端口号” 贰 、查看占用内定端口的程序 当你在用tomcat发表程序时,日常会境遇端口被占用的场地,我们想了解是哪位程序或进度占用了端口,能够用该命令 netstat –ano|findstr “内定端口号” 贰 、查看占用钦定端口的次序
当你在用tomcat发布程序时,平常会赶上端口被占用的情事,大家想领悟是哪个程序或进度占用了端口,能够用该命令 netstat –ano|findstr “钦命端口号”

看看了吗?给它甘休了!!Apache就ok!

 3.5 间接在指令行中甘休进度

  经评论区的爱侣建议了另一种截止进度的法门

  在经过前边命令知道占用端口的历程号之后,能够直接通过以下命令结束进程。

  taskkill /pid 2860 /f

艺术一:使用职务管理器杀死进度

图片 2

3.4 在任务管理器里甘休相关进度

图片 3

开拓任务管理器->查看->选拔列->然后勾选PID选项,回到义务管理器上能够查阅到相应的pid,然后停止进程
当然上边的办法有时候倒霉用,正是义务管理器中的进度相比较多的时候,然后去找到呼应的进度是很辛劳的,所以还有一种方式可以杀死进程的


假定系统中留存端口争辨就有可能产生本情形. IIS私下认可使用80端口实行HTTP通讯. 倘使除IIS外的应用程序正在运作并且正在相同的IP地址上应用80端口,在你打算利用IIS管理器运维网站时你也说不定收取该错误信息.

参考链接:   Windows下怎么样查看某些端口被哪个人占用 

在起始-运转-cmd,输入:netstat –ano能够查看全部进程

图片 4

3.2 查看被占用端口对应的PID

  netstat -aon|findstr "8080"

  图片 5

2>然后依据进度名称杀死进度

3)打开职分管理器,点击“查看“菜单,选拔“选用列”,给进度列表中加上”PID“列,然后找到PID对应的长河就足以了。

版权声明:本文由ca888发布于IT操作系统,转载请注明出处:Windows下端口被占据